
时间:2025-01-21 来源:网络 人气:
亲爱的读者们,你是否曾想过,在遥远的网络另一端,有一个神奇的文件系统,它能让你的电脑像变魔术一样,瞬间访问到远方的文件?没错,这就是NFS文件系统!今天,就让我带你一起探索NFS文件系统的制作过程,让你对它有更深入的了解。

NFS,全称Network File System,即网络文件系统。它是由Sun Microsystems公司于1984年开发的一种网络文件共享协议。NFS的出现,让不同操作系统、不同硬件的计算机之间,能够轻松实现文件共享。
NFS的魅力在于,它让文件共享变得如此简单。就像你在家里,可以轻松地访问客厅的电视,而不必担心电视在哪个房间。同样,NFS让你可以轻松地访问网络上的文件,而不必关心文件存储在哪个服务器。

那么,如何制作一个NFS文件系统呢?下面,我将从多个角度为你详细讲解。

首先,你需要一台服务器作为NFS服务器,以及一台或多台客户端。服务器和客户端都需要安装NFS服务软件。
以Linux系统为例,你可以使用以下命令安装NFS服务软件:
sudo apt-get install nfs-kernel-server
sudo apt-get install nfs-common
安装完成后,你需要配置NFS服务器。以下是一个简单的配置示例:
sudo nano /etc/exports
在`/etc/exports`文件中,你可以指定要共享的目录和客户端的IP地址。例如:
/share /192.168.1.0/24(rw,sync)
这里的`/share`表示要共享的目录,`192.168.1.0/24`表示客户端的IP地址段,`rw`表示读写权限,`sync`表示同步。
配置完成后,你需要启动NFS服务:
sudo systemctl start nfs-server
sudo systemctl enable nfs-server
接下来,你需要配置客户端。在客户端上,你可以使用以下命令挂载NFS共享目录:
sudo mount -t nfs 192.168.1.1:/share /mnt/nfs
这里的`192.168.1.1`是NFS服务器的IP地址,`/share`是共享的目录,`/mnt/nfs`是挂载点。
挂载完成后,你可以使用文件管理器或命令行工具访问NFS共享目录。如果一切正常,你就可以在本地访问网络上的文件了。
NFS文件系统具有以下优势:
简单易用:NFS的配置和使用都非常简单,即使是非专业人士也能轻松上手。
跨平台:NFS支持多种操作系统,包括Linux、Windows、macOS等。
高性能:NFS具有高性能,可以实现快速的数据传输。
NFS也有一些局限:
带宽消耗:NFS需要消耗较多的带宽,不适合大文件传输。
NFS文件系统是一种简单、高效、跨平台的文件共享协议。通过本文的介绍,相信你已经对NFS文件系统的制作有了更深入的了解。希望这篇文章能帮助你更好地利用NFS文件系统,让你的电脑生活更加便捷。